Culinary science is a broad-based discipline that combines food chemistry, microbiology, culinary art and food product development, and lends itself to innovation and entrepreneurship. The practical training includes the characterisation of various food ingredients and their utilisation in recipe development. The research component focuses on understanding the functional properties of various food types and their application in the food service industry.

Bachelor Programs in Food and Beverage Studies Culinary Arts
A bachelor’s degree is a three or four-year academic designation that prepares students for work in a given industry or field of study. Most bachelor’s degree programs include about 40 college courses and require 120 semester credits to complete.
Just what is a Bachelor in Culinary Arts? This program generally takes about four years to complete, and involves comprehensive study of the basic and advanced skills needed for a career within the culinary world. In addition to honing their culinary skills, this course of study provides students a strong business foundation. Topics like finance, marketing, and sustainable business practices are often explored and put into practice. Additional topics of study often include international cuisine, nutrition, and sanitation.
Students who successfully earn a Bachelor in Culinary Arts are typically able to command higher salaries than their non-degree holding counterparts. They are also able to pursue more advanced degrees within the culinary field, if desired.
There is no set cost for obtaining a Bachelor in Culinary Arts. Rather, the cost of culinary arts programs varies based on factors such as the length of the program, the prestige of the school and the geographic region or country through which the program is offered.
Bachelor in Culinary Arts degree-holders are prepared for work within a wide range of positions within the culinary and food service industries. Some graduates go on to work as cooks, chefs, sous chefs, pastry chefs and cooking instructors. Others can find work as food writers, food wholesalers, product developers, restaurant owners or sommeliers, among other positions.
